7.5 x 53.5mm Swiss wood blank model 1890/03

7.5 x 53.5mm Swiss wood blank model 1890/03   This cartridge is brass cased, with a brass primer and black primer seal.  The case length conforms to the older 1889 ball cartridge. The “bullet” is...

7.5 x 55.5mm Swiss wood blank model 1911

7.5 x 55.5mm Swiss wood blank model 1911   This cartridge is brass cased, with a brass primer and black primer seal or steel cased with a brown lacquer coating during WW2.  The case length conforms to...
